Uno de los ídolos de Boca, pasó por el banco de Defensa y Justicia, que lo contrató tras la ida de Carlos Ramacciotti.
Bermúdez, ex defensor colombiano con pasado de selección y que de 1997 al 2001 ganó todo con Boca (incluida la Intercontinental 2000), se calzó el buzo de entrenador del Halcón a mediados del 2010.

The Colombian went only eight games on defense and was disconnected due to poor performance.
After losing to Almirante Brown by 2 to 0, the last date of the promotion tournament, Bermudez said goodbye to the Argentine box.
The "Master", he left the Defense and Justice, leaving him with 13 points, located at the bottom of the table.
Since the arrival of "Master" as coach, the Argentine team had four losses and four draws.
Prominent former defender had started coaching in 2007. His first weapons are forged in the Depor Football Club, the second division team Colombian casually wears a shirt similar to Boca, the club he won six of their eight titles as a player. Later went to Pasto Deportivo Cali and America, both in the first category of football coffee.
